Night-shift staff: Floor 4 of the Tellhaven Building opens this week. After 21:00, access is via the rear stairwell only; the lifts are locked out overnight during the settling period. Complete a walk-through of the new floor once per shift and log it. The stairwell keypad accepts the code below.

badge for yahop-fawep: bdg-XBKXI-68071

# Flaglight Rollouts — Approvals

Quick version for on-call: any rollout touching more than 5% of traffic needs an approval in Flaglight before the ramp continues. Kill switches don't need approval — just flip them and note it in the incident channel. Scheduled ramps pause automatically if error budget burns hot. If you're stuck at 2 a.m. with a pending approval, there's one person authorized to override, and that's the approver below.

account owner for tagep-bafof: Norael Gilax Juleth

## Releases (PickPath)

Releases cut from `main` every Friday. Optimizer benchmarks must pass first — see `bench/` for the Tarleton warehouse fixtures. Tag format: `vX.Y.Z`. Build the artifact, run the pick-list regression, then sign. Unsigned builds are rejected by the fleet agent. New hires: do not self-sign with personal keys. Sign all release artifacts with the key below.

deploy key for yahif-bagaf: bky4_xXPb

Subject: Memtrace cut-over complete

Team,

Cut-over to Memtrace v2 for GPU memory profiling finished last night. Old v1 agents are disabled; any tickets referencing v1 dashboards should be closed as resolved-by-migration. Sampling overhead is now under 2% and allocation traces include kernel names. Known gap: profiles older than 30 days were not migrated. Point customers at the v2 docs for setup questions. For reference when troubleshooting, the agent now runs with the following configuration.

settings of bagaf-bawip:
[aldax]
port = 5000
region = south-4
host = aldax.brasklabs.corp
team = brivan
timeout_ms = 2000
retries = 2